Filmywap is a notorious name in the world of online piracy. It operates as a that shares copyrighted films, TV series, and music without any authorization from the creators. Typically accessed via domain names like filmywap.in , the site is known for leaking newly released movies within days—or even hours—of their theatrical debut, offering them for free streaming or download in various resolutions like 480p, 720p, and 1080p HD.

Filmywap emerged as a prominent player in the digital piracy landscape by offering unauthorized downloads of Bollywood, Hollywood, Tollywood, and regional Indian cinema.
